    Get value typed in for a Parameter query

    Hello



    I have a form that when runs, uses a parameter query and prompts the user for a value. Based on that value, it then displays the records that match the criteria.

    Is there any way I can capture the value typed into a variable to use elsewhere on the form?

    You need to tackle this issue in reverse. First capture the variable on the form, then pass the variable to the query. There is a nice demo, including documentation posted in the sample databases section. Take a look at this to seeif it helps.
